Q: Is 813,628 a Prime Number?

 A: No, 813,628 is not a prime number.

Why is 813,628 not a prime number?

A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.

The number 813628 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 107 214 428 1,901 3,802 7,604 203,407 406,814 and 813,628, with no remainder.

Since 813,628 cannot be divided by just 1 and 813,628, it is not a prime number.
